Default spot weld size

just wandering if any one new what size spot weld drill i would need for drilling out the spot welds on rear chassie rails on an escort mk4 thanks.

Originally Posted by Chaz888
just though the bits have a guide pin drill each spot center with a 2.5-3mm through hole cos the bits tend to move about like hell! each spot hardens the serounding steel making it more skiddy
If you get the ones from machine mart that look like a mini cutter they have a spring loaded pin on them that you just centre punch the weld then they seem to hold on a lot better than the standard 8mm spot drills.

Their a great bit of kit those machine mart ones as the cut around the weld and leave a little bit of the weld behind,so it's pips to weld the new panels back in without a spot welder,gives you a nice area to bite too.
